The Allen Bradley 440K-M2NNNDS-N5 Safety Interlock Switch is a compact device for monitoring protective guards on industrial machinery. It can be integrated into a machine-safety system where the control system needs to detect whether a guard or access point is in the required position.
Safety interlock switches are commonly used on automated machines to establish a relationship between protective guarding and hazardous machine operation. When incorporated into a properly designed and validated safety system, the switch can help prevent hazardous operation when the associated guard is opened.
The 440K-M2NNNDS-N5 has specified dimensions of 75 × 25 × 29 mm and a weight of 0.06 kg (0.13 lb). Its compact construction is suitable for machine designs with limited space around protective guards.
During installation, the switch should be securely mounted and correctly aligned with its associated guard mechanism. Wiring should be verified as part of the complete safety circuit. After installation, the guard interlock should be function-tested to confirm that the machine enters the intended safe condition when the guard is opened.

Technical FAQs
1. What is the Allen Bradley 440K-M2NNNDS-N5?
The 440K-M2NNNDS-N5 is an Allen Bradley safety interlock switch intended for monitoring machine guards and protective access points.
2. What is the purpose of a safety interlock switch?
A safety interlock switch provides a safety-related signal based on the position of a machine guard, allowing the associated control system to manage hazardous machine operation.
3. Where can the 440K-M2NNNDS-N5 be installed?
It can be used with protective doors, covers, access guards, and other movable guarding arrangements on industrial machinery.
4. What should be checked before installing the switch?
Verify the mounting location, guard alignment, actuator engagement, mechanical travel, wiring, and the design of the associated safety circuit.
5. Why is proper guard alignment important?
Correct alignment helps ensure reliable actuator engagement and prevents unnecessary mechanical stress on the switch and guard.
6. Can this interlock switch be connected to a safety controller?
It can be incorporated into an appropriately designed machine-safety circuit using suitable safety control equipment. The complete safety system must be designed and validated according to the applicable requirements.
7. What should happen when the machine guard is opened?
The associated safety system should respond according to its validated safety design, preventing or stopping the relevant hazardous machine function.
8. What can cause intermittent operation?
Possible causes include poor guard alignment, loose mounting, actuator problems, damaged wiring, contamination, mechanical wear, or faults elsewhere in the safety circuit.
9. How should the switch be tested during commissioning?
Operate the associated guard through its normal opening and closing movements while monitoring the safety circuit. Confirm that the machine responds correctly to changes in guard position.
10. Does the safety interlock require regular inspection?
Yes. The switch and its associated safety circuit should be inspected and function-tested according to the machine manufacturer's maintenance procedures and applicable safety requirements.
